Sir - May  I offer some advice to the youngsters in Rotherham on how to set up a business. Anyone can do it, what you need is this: completely make up a job, for instance let say "steel erector."

Advertise your false vacancy at the taxpayers' expense (job centre) for £22p/h. when you get inundated with local steel erectors' CVs, keep them safe, then visit local business ieTata, power stations etc.

Tell them you have a fleet of fully-skilled erectors looking for work.

Sites on Tata and power stations have a national agreement, ie unions and employe's have agreed a price. £13.76p/h for first 8 hours, £17.45 from 8-10 hours and £28.90 for 10-12 hours, on any one shift.

You then tender to supply labour. If you are successful, you then re-advertise the vacancy for £6.50p/h.

The only replies you will get are from foreign nationals and Remploy or foreign nationals who will work for peanuts, or do you choose Remploy  who can press gang British workers to work for nothing for three weeks?

If they don't comply, their dole is sanctioned. When three weeks is up, you can finish them and get some more muppets, either way you will be rolling in money and what's great about it, is the British taxpayer will top their wages back up so you won't get caught stealing low-paid workers wages, even though the law says it's not enough for him/her to live on.

Michael Conlon, School Walk, Maltby.
